Position Summary

The selected candidate will be responsible for new product testing. These tests are carried out in accordance with good engineering practices and company procedures. The selected candidate will be responsible for learning all relevant test procedures, becoming an expert in all applicable test equipment and works with appropriate teams for servicing and maintaining the test equipment. The incumbent, because of the high level of related experience and education, is able to carry out assignments with little direct day-to-day supervision.

Responsibilities

  • Sets up and runs testing requested by external and internal customers.

  • Works with maintenance, engineering, and calibration suppliers to maintain, diagnose, and reapair thermal chambers, ovens, fluid circulators and other test equipment.

  • Estimates costs including labor hours, test hours, fixture costs, etc. for testing.

  • Writes technical reports including test results, procedure and calculations.

  • Works with design engineering to build custom test equipment when needed.

  • Identifies opportunities for testing improvements through evaluation of current test practices and methods.

  • Communicates and coordinates testing activities with divisional team members and deals directly with customers as needed.

  • Creates and maintains well-documented test procedure and results files in accordance with design control procedures.

  • Maintains adherence to company policies, safety/ergonomic standards and good housekeeping practices.

  • Understands and implements the health, safety, and environmental policies and integrate health, safety, and environmental considerations into daily work activities.

Qualifications

  • Associates degree or 5+ years' experience in related field.
  • A strong mechanical aptitude for significant hands-on work.
  • Ability to read and understand engineering drawings.
  • Basic computer skills (Word, Excel, PowerPoint) are required.
  • Effective inter-personal skills, ability to work in a team environment, and Project Management experience with the ability to manage his/her own priorities and workload.
  • Ability to routinely lift, carry, and move objects weighing up to 50 pounds and stand/walk for extended periods of time.
